Understanding the Role of a Psychiatrist
Psychiatrists are medical doctors specializing in the diagnosis, treatment, and avoidance of mental illnesses. Unlike psychologists, who may supply therapy and therapy, psychiatrists can prescribe medications, diagnose underlying medical conditions, and provide a holistic technique to mental health that might include numerous therapeutic techniques.

Identify Your Needs:
Identify particular issues, such as stress and anxiety, depression, or bipolar disorder.
Research Study Local Psychiatrists:
Use online directories, such as Psychology Today or Healthgrades.Consider referrals from main care physicians or other healthcare experts.
Inspect Credentials:
Verify the psychiatrist's credentials, including education, residency, and board accreditations.Look for any malpractice claims or disciplinary action.
Read Reviews and Testimonials:
Review feedback from previous patients for insight into the psychiatrist's technique and effectiveness.
Schedule a Consultation:
Before dedication, arrange preliminary conferences to assess comfort and compatibility.Talk about treatment options, costs, and insurance protection during the assessment.
Examine Compatibility:
Assess the psychiatrist's interaction style and whether they address your issues properly.Common Modalities of Treatment

How do I know if I require to see a psychiatrist?
If you experience persistent symptoms such as depression, stress and anxiety, state of mind swings, or problem functioning in every day life, it might be a good idea to consult a psychiatrist. Symptoms that disrupt your typical regular, relationships, or general wellness warrant expert guidance.
2. What should I expect during my first check out to a psychiatrist?
Throughout your preliminary visit, the psychiatrist will generally perform an evaluation, discussing your signs, medical history, and any previous treatment. They may suggest a treatment plan, which might include therapy, medication, or both.
3. Do private psychiatrists accept insurance coverage?
Numerous private psychiatrists do accept insurance coverage, but it's vital to verify this with your specific company upfront. Inspect your policy to comprehend your coverage concerning mental health services.
4. What if I can't find a psychiatrist nearby?
If there are no local psychiatrists readily available, think about telepsychiatry options, which provide remote assessments by means of video conferencing. This can expand your access to certified experts.
5. How frequently will I need to see a psychiatrist?
